Connectors: Terminals (JST) (MOLEX), Circular Terminals, and 3-PIN AC Power Sockets
Introduction to Connectors
Have you ever wondered how electronic devices communicate with each other? The answer lies in the connectors that make the connection between the components possible. In this article, we will dive deep into the world of connectors, specifically focusing on terminal connectors (JST and MOLEX), circular terminal connectors, and 3-PIN AC power sockets.
Importance of Connectors
Connectors play a vital role in ensuring the smooth functioning of electronic devices. They provide secure and reliable connections between different components and enable the transfer of electricity
across various systems. In the medical field, connectors are particularly crucial, as they ensure the seamless operation of life-saving devices and systems.
Types of Connectors
There are several types of connectors used in various applications. We will discuss three main types: terminal connectors (JST and MOLEX), circular terminal connectors, and 3-PIN AC power sockets.
Terminal Connectors (JST) (MOLEX)
Terminal connectors provide a means of connecting wires to electronic components. They are commonly used in a wide range of applications, including medical devices. Two popular types of terminal connectors are JST and MOLEX connectors.
JST Connectors
JST (Japan Solderless Terminals) connectors are known for their compact size and reliable connections. They come in a variety of configurations, such as wire-to-wire and wire-to-board, and are often used in applications requiring a small footprint, like medical devices.
MOLEX Connectors
MOLEX connectors are versatile and can handle a range of electrical requirements. They are available in various sizes and configurations, making them suitable for different applications, including medical devices.
Circular Terminal Connectors
Circular terminal connectors are designed for heavy-duty applications, often involving high current or high voltage. They provide a robust and reliable connection, making them ideal for use in environments where reliability and durability are crucial, such as medical devices.
3-PIN AC Power Sockets
3-PIN AC power sockets are widely used for connecting electronic devices to an AC power source. They are commonly found in medical equipment, ensuring a stable and secure connection to the power grid.
Applications
Medical Devices
Connectors play a critical role in medical devices, both internal and external connections.
Internal Connections
Inside medical devices, connectors are used to link various components, such as printed circuit boards (PCBs), sensors, and actuators. They ensure that the device operates correctly and efficiently.
External Connections
External connections involve connecting the medical device to other equipment or systems. For example, a connector may link a patient monitor to a central monitoring system or an infusion pump to an intravenous line.
Choosing the Right Connector
Selecting the appropriate connector for your application is essential for optimal performance. Factors to consider include the electrical requirements, the environment in which the connector will be used, and the type of connection needed (e.g., wire-to-wire or wire-to-board).
Connector Maintenance
Proper maintenance of connectors is crucial for ensuring their longevity and reliability. Some tips for maintaining connectors include:
Regularly inspect connectors for signs of wear, damage, or corrosion.
Clean connectors using appropriate cleaning solutions and tools.
Replace damaged connectors promptly to avoid further issues.
Future Trends in Connectors
As technology advances, connectors will need to adapt to meet new requirements. Some trends to watch for include:
Miniaturization – As devices become smaller, connectors must also shrink while maintaining their performance.
Increased data transfer speeds – Connectors will need to support higher data rates to keep up with evolving technology.
Enhanced reliability – In critical applications like medical devices, connectors must continue to provide secure and reliable connections.
